Geostatistical modeling of porosity for CO₂ storage assessment in a reservoir
This study presents a geostatistical analysis of porosity in a reservoir, aiming to understand its spatial distribution within the study area and to evaluate its potential for CO₂ storage applications. Descrip- tive statistical analysis and histograms were used to assess the characteristics of data distribution and their suitability for geostatistical modeling. An experimental variogram was constructed and fitted with a spherical theoretical model to describe the spatial correlation structure. Ordinary kriging was applied to estimate porosity and to generate spatial distribution maps, while kriging variance and Gaussian sequen- tial simulation were used to evaluate spatial uncertainty. The resulting porosity model was subsequently employed to simulate CO₂ storage under different injection configurations over a three-year period. The results indicate a well-defined spatial correlation structure, reliable porosity estimation, and a meaningful uncertainty analysis, providing a solid basis for reservoir evaluation and the feasibility of CO₂ storage.
